quote: Originally posted by 85 T-TOPS: dex/merc it takes about 4 qts or you can also use mercon v
+1
Dont use anything that the tranny doesn't ask for. Stick with the Dex/merc III thru V if you dont want to run into the possibility of problems. Not saying that there will be problems, but at least you'll know that you wont have to drain and refill the fluid again...just my 2 cents

I have a few friends that have 10 and 11 second cars and they run the cheapest dex/merc ATF they can find (carquest brand) and have not had any problems with their T5s and or Tremecs. As long as it is Dex/merc III-V approved then it's ok to use.
